Peanut Butter and Honey Oatmeal Recipe

Ingredients with Measurements:
- 1 cup rolled oats
- 2 cups water
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 cup creamy peanut butter
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 1/4 cup milk (optional)

Special equipment needed:
- Medium-sized saucepan
- Wooden spoon or spatula
- Measuring cups and spoons
- Serving bowls

Step-by-step instructions:
1. In a medium-sized saucepan, combine the rolled oats, water, and salt. Bring to a boil over medium-high heat.
2. Reduce the heat to low and simmer for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the oats are tender and the mixture has thickened.
3. Remove the saucepan from the heat and stir in the peanut butter and honey until well combined.
4. If desired, add milk to thin out the oatmeal to your desired consistency.
5. Divide the oatmeal into serving bowls and serve hot.


Time:
Preparation time: 5 minutes
Cooking time: 10 minutes
5. Temperature:
Medium-high heat for boiling, low heat for simmering.
Serving size:
This recipe makes 2-3 servings.

Nutritional information:
Per serving:
- Calories: 350
- Fat: 14g
- Carbohydrates: 46g
- Fiber: 6g
- Protein: 12g

Substitutions for ingredients:
- Almond butter or sunflower seed butter can be substituted for peanut butter.
- Maple syrup or agave nectar can be substituted for honey.
- Water can be substituted for milk.

Variations:
- Add sliced bananas or chopped apples for extra sweetness and texture.
- Top with chopped nuts or seeds for added crunch.
- Stir in a dash of cinnamon or nutmeg for extra flavor.

Tips and tricks:
- To prevent the oatmeal from sticking to the saucepan, stir frequently while cooking.
- For a creamier texture, use milk instead of water.
- Adjust the amount of honey and peanut butter to your taste preferences.

Storage instructions:
Leftover oatmeal can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

Reheating instructions:
To reheat, add a splash of milk or water to the oatmeal and microwave for 1-2 minutes, stirring occasionally, until heated through.

Troubleshooting advice:
If the oatmeal is too thick, add more water or milk to thin it out. If it's too thin, cook it for a few more minutes until it thickens.
